Tips to Address Epson Scanner Error E1460-B304
To effectively resolve Epson Scanner Error E1460-B304, consider implementing the following practical tips:
Tip 1: Verify Physical Connections
Ensure that the scanner is properly connected to your computer and power source. Inspect cables for any damage or loose connections, and reconnect them firmly.
Tip 2: Update Scanner Drivers
Outdated scanner drivers can lead to compatibility issues and errors. Visit the Epson website to download and install the latest drivers for your specific scanner model.
Tip 3: Clean Scanner Components
Dust and debris accumulation can interfere with the scanner’s operation. Use a soft, dry cloth to gently clean the scanner glass, rollers, and other components.
Tip 4: Check for Software Conflicts
Certain software applications may conflict with the scanner’s operation. Temporarily disable or remove any recently installed software to identify potential conflicts.
Tip 5: Restart the Scanner and Computer
A simple restart can often resolve temporary glitches. Turn off the scanner and computer, wait a few minutes, and then restart both devices.
Tip 6: Contact Epson Support
If the aforementioned tips do not resolve the issue, contact Epson’s technical support team. They can provide further assistance and troubleshooting steps.
